
India’s First Car Festival: The Thrill of Generation Speed 2025

The first edition of Generation Speed 2025 is scheduled to occur at the Aamby Valley Air Strip, located near Lonavala, on February 22 and 23, 2025. This event, organized by the founders of India Bike Week, seeks to unite motorsport aficionados, collectors of cars and bikes, and adventure enthusiasts for a weekend dedicated to speed and performance. The festival is designed to cater to a diverse audience, featuring over 200 iconic vehicles on display.
Generation Speed will showcase a carefully curated collection of cars, including Indian Formula racers, rally cars, drag cars, and classic sports cars. Attendees will have the opportunity to view modified vehicles selected through a nationwide scouting initiative, as well as rare supercars in the "Speed Shikhari's Den," and racing motorcycles from Hero Motorsports and Royal Enfield. A special exhibition lap will provide visitors with the chance to see these vehicles in action, and guided tours of the displays will be accessible to the public.
Prominent figures in motorsport, such as Rohit Isaac, Vicky Chandhok, Veer Sheth, Sanjay Takale, and Adil Darukhanawala, will be in attendance, alongside champions of rally and endurance racing. The festival also aims to promote the role of women in motorsport, featuring drivers like Aashi Hanspal and Kajal Prajapati, who will share their insights and experiences.
Generation Speed: Events, activities, and more
Participants at Generation Speed can engage in a variety of activities, including drift taxi rides, go-karting, off-roading, and the Defender Experience. A Speedway Shootout will feature high-performance vehicles such as the Nissan GTR and Audi R8. Additional competitions will include the GS Drift Championship, an Autocross Championship sanctioned by the FMSCI, and a Pitstop Challenge.
Adventure Square will provide further activities, including zip-lining, rock climbing, and paramotoring. A dedicated family zone will feature a Gen S Kids Zone, and families will have the option to camp overnight at the venue. As is customary at festivals, attendees will have the opportunity to purchase motoring accessories and apparel at Generation Speed.
The festival will culminate in an evening featuring live music performances and DJ sets. The main stage will host announcements from the motorsports community, which will include showcases of new vehicles and information regarding upcoming racing leagues.
Generation Speed 2025: Tickets
Attendees may purchase a General Access Day Pass for ₹1,495, while families have the option of a Family Pass priced at ₹4,495, which allows entry for two adults and up to two children (under 16 years of age). For those seeking a more exclusive experience, the Ultra Pass is available at ₹6,995, providing paddock access, premium parking, and festival merchandise. The Platinum Pass, costing ₹5.5 lakh for four guests, offers a luxurious experience that includes helicopter transfers, a premium hotel stay, and exclusive opportunities to experience race and drift cars, among other benefits.
